STRATHAM, N.H. (WHDH) — The New Hampshire Society for the Prevention of Cruelty to Animals (NHSPCA) welcomed two new alpacas born to animals rescued from a neglect case.

The NHSPCA said the alpacas’ mothers were rescued last December. In total, four alpacas, 26 horses and three goats were rescued in that case.

Another rescued alpaca is expected to give birth any day. The NHSPCA is taking name suggestions for the new alpacas.
